For me, we played OK for 10-12 minutes. Two early fouls on Whittington was hard to overcome. BIG refs put the game away early. I liked the offense execution early, we got the ball inside consistently. If Hazel is eligible, if we can get him the ball within 6 feet of the basket I can guarantee you it will go in the hole.

Not so good, a failure of composure as the game progressed. I disagree about "you miss 100% of the shots you don't take" in that over-matched setting. We started running down the court and hacking up the ball. The better course is to continue to run the offense, use clock, and look for a high percentage shot. My wisdom would be "the other team can't score when we have the ball. "

We still lose, but keep the differential closer.

Stauskus reminds me of JJ Redick when he showed up at Duke. The second he crossed mid court he was in range and just buried 3 after 3.

The biggest difference from the handful of UofM games I have seen this year is tha Stauskus can put the ball on the floor and get to the rim. Redick finally started to figure that out his senior year.

This UofM team is LEGIT. They bring players in waves and with the 3 or 4 freshman making a huge impact they are very deep.
